Installation

Key fobs, regardless of whether you have a Volvo S60 or XC90 SUV are vital to your vehicle. They allow you to open your doors and start your engine. They have an immobilizer inside that stops thieves from taking the car by deactivating it. You can purchase spare volvo s40 key replacement cost keys at many places but you must be sure that the key fob is properly programmed before using it in your vehicle.

Remove the cover to replace the battery inside the Volvo key fob. Locate the small black button on the left-hand side of the fob. Then, push the button down and to the left while sliding the cover away from the key-ring loop.

The CR 2032 can be replaced after the cover is removed. If the new battery does not slide in easily, you can try pushing it back and back and forth until it locks into place. You can buy a CR 2032 battery at most grocery stores and pharmacies. To avoid any issues, make sure the new battery you buy is an original Volvo replacement volvo keys. Also, clean your key fob on a regular basis to keep it from becoming damaged or faulty over time. A damaged or faulty key fob may stop responding to commands and signals from remotes, or even become completely damaged.
